Now we have Russ Feingold trying to end the appointments of senators and give the states the expense of special elections.

You can make the argument that special elections are better than appointments but it isn’t that critical. The states can handle that one. Hell until 1913 ALL senators were appointed (people seem to forget this).

The choices out of Ill and NY were qualified and acceptable, this is an attempt to solve a problem that doesn’t exist. If the Democrats are embarrassed by their Governors then maybe they should run less corrupt ones. Remember that the only reason Patterson is there is because the previous Gov resigned.
